Output 8f60d1532517c6220e6b742dbe1e55383a6a06a7f015f9748aecde757e9b6978:5

value
460000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dae71c1b2ede96d0283a88f3b3556858190feb9 OP_EQUAL
address
34PxViLky983zTYBDqtmyDKWAa3Godsh99
transaction
8f60d1532517c6220e6b742dbe1e55383a6a06a7f015f9748aecde757e9b6978
spent
true